By the community, for the community, the $439 million General Obligation Bond Program is revitalizing public spaces, public structures and public security for the future of Miami Beach. Upgrading city functions and enhancing city aesthetics at an unprecedented scale, the G.O. Bond Program is working to implement 57 separate improvement projects that will positively impact quality of life, economic health and overall resilience in all North Beach, Mid Beach and South Beach areas.
